DASHING DORIS
(John Shooter, 2002)
30 M Re Noc Fr Dor. #95-7054. [AUNT JEAN X Seedling].
7 - 2 3/4 - 2. Diploid.
Just another yellow? Not really. This very bright yellow
gold really lights up the garden. This very ruffled, very triangular bloom
never fails to be noticed. There is a touch of green in the heart of the
flower. Light gold veins. Very thick, heavy substance. Very diamond dusted.
Very ruffled, pie-crusted and slightly fringed on the tips. Form is triangular
with sepals arching and tips recurving while petals flare and tuck. Three-way
branching, 17-21 buds.
